Pros

Nice fringe benefits like a decent brake room, ping pong, table hockey, exercise equipment, and a couple of other things.

Cons

For a company that touts they want to encompass all learning styles, they sure fail on that mark. I was told that they want to incorporate all learning styles to maximize learning potential but, when I asked about creating a manual, that would help more than half of peoples learning styles, I was told no, they were going digital. Digital is ok but many people need a tangible manual they can look at and write their own notes in. Also, what if that system goes down? Then what? The next option for help is the knowledge base site....a joke in itself. If you can find anything in there, you’re lucky. It’s like trying to find a molecule amongst thousand of molecules. Good luck there. Another option is to ask your peers through the chat. To get a response in a timely manner is so far fetched you could get an answer quicker from an ant, or that molecule you were looking for. Training seriously needs an overhaul. It is so bad that no one is trained the same way or with the same information. There is no organization there, NONE! I had been doing the same thing for months before being told is was wrong. There are two decent supervisors there, just two. The others seem to let it go to their head. They use words like “you need to watch it”, highly unprofessional. Personal space is not heard of. I cannot tell you how many times I was squished into my desk because they got so close. Then there is the glitchy systems. The ticket system for internal use needs to go. For a specific unnamed client, try and add notes without being switched to another unrelated ticket I dare ya! It happens so often it is more than an annoyance. It down right hinders the job. Also, the in-house system is completely different from what the clients use. Why? The phone system is routed through the computer so it auto answers for you. That’s not so bad except....you have to listen to static all day long. The phone monitoring system is glitchy too. You could go to lunch and set your phone that way and the monitoring system will say you are doing something else for hours on end. These are just some of the issues they have.....oh, If you are not accepted by the clicks....hang it up, no one will talk to you, about you but not to you.
